a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orStas Vilchik <vilchiks@gmail.com>2015-08-10 17:06:07 +0200
committerStas Vilchik <vilchiks@gmail.com>2015-08-10 17:11:36 +0200
commita3df8c53bec6e8e61cac61a41c8e7489b5bfb098 (patch)
tree547002af955d011a9ec402bf43e8e6c76c7f3809
parent9eab62905ef3f1e1cb8b3b7f165c5f7fb07b218f (diff)
downloadsonarqube-a3df8c53bec6e8e61cac61a41c8e7489b5bfb098.tar.gz
sonarqube-a3df8c53bec6e8e61cac61a41c8e7489b5bfb098.zip
do not show numbers in the inheritance facet on the rules page
-rw-r--r--server/sonar-web/src/main/js/apps/coding-rules/facets/inheritance-facet.js4
-rw-r--r--server/sonar-web/src/main/js/apps/coding-rules/templates/facets/coding-rules-inheritance-facet.hbs9
2 files changed, 12 insertions, 1 deletions
diff --git a/server/sonar-web/src/main/js/apps/coding-rules/facets/inheritance-facet.js b/server/sonar-web/src/main/js/apps/coding-rules/facets/inheritance-facet.js
index 36f56294967..1a05fff7479 100644
--- a/server/sonar-web/src/main/js/apps/coding-rules/facets/inheritance-facet.js
+++ b/server/sonar-web/src/main/js/apps/coding-rules/facets/inheritance-facet.js
@@ -18,12 +18,14 @@
* Inc., 51 Franklin Street, Fifth Floor, Boston, MA 02110-1301, USA.
*/
define([
- './base-facet'
+ './base-facet',
+ '../templates'
], function (BaseFacet) {
var $ = jQuery;
return BaseFacet.extend({
+ template: Templates['coding-rules-inheritance-facet'],
initialize: function (options) {
this.listenTo(options.app.state, 'change:query', this.onQueryChange);
diff --git a/server/sonar-web/src/main/js/apps/coding-rules/templates/facets/coding-rules-inheritance-facet.hbs b/server/sonar-web/src/main/js/apps/coding-rules/templates/facets/coding-rules-inheritance-facet.hbs
new file mode 100644
index 00000000000..b774078c6bb
--- /dev/null
+++ b/server/sonar-web/src/main/js/apps/coding-rules/templates/facets/coding-rules-inheritance-facet.hbs
@@ -0,0 +1,9 @@
+{{> '_coding-rules-facet-header'}}
+
+<div class="search-navigator-facet-list">
+ {{#each values}}
+ <a class="facet search-navigator-facet js-facet" data-value="{{val}}" title="{{default label val}}">
+ <span class="facet-name">{{default label val}}{{#if extra}} <span class="note">{{extra}}</span>{{/if}}</span>
+ </a>
+ {{/each}}
+</div>